Transaction 43b778436c94f017dba733368b34ff09b0cfa3bacd430804b462b30fe143c055

2 Input
2 Outputs
  • 43b778436c94f017dba733368b34ff09b0cfa3bacd430804b462b30fe143c055:0
  • value  74464
    address  1KHEXamyqkFUcmruPrJuRssA1iGPu69XJQ
  • 43b778436c94f017dba733368b34ff09b0cfa3bacd430804b462b30fe143c055:1
  • value  530000
    address  1PAjjnqvZBLCJk16nC3bJCQdyxxNDQiZGf